Transaction 4a156efd995488d88321472a10c7d975418a6f9b2e4d0341b5eb7e66a03390a3
1 Input
1 Output
-
4a156efd995488d88321472a10c7d975418a6f9b2e4d0341b5eb7e66a03390a3:0
- value
- 137784768
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7abf559d19b6da95dec569d160579643f995b3e4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CC2eZ3UTVa43GcF2AajnH5p26GeD2fT28